QUOTE(billytong @ Dec 27 2008, 12:21 PM)
Tell me why would a US line lag so much when the cable problem is from Europe. It makes no sense at all Unless Tmnut reroute.
*
Cable broken = no direct connection to Europe.

Traffic from Malaysia to Europe therefore goes east on the US lines.

This makes the US lines more congested.
